테스트 사이트 - 개발 중인 베타 버전입니다

썸네일 BASE64 인코딩 질문드립니다. 채택완료

airs 8년 전 조회 2,121

for($i=0;$rs=sql_fetch_array($gresult);$i++){</p><p><span style="white-space:pre">	</span>$rs["a_link"] = G5_BBS_URL.'/board.php?bo_table='.$bo_table.'&sca='.$rs['wt_idx'];</p><p><span style="white-space:pre">	</span>$rs["title"] = $rs["wt_title"];</p><p><span style="white-space:pre">	</span>$rs["thumb"] = "";</p><p><span style="white-space:pre">	</span>if(trim($rs["wt_thumb"])!="" && file_exists(WT_DATA_PATH.'/'.$rs['wt_thumb'])){</p><p>        </p><p><span style="white-space:pre">		</span>list($fname) = BThumbnail::makeThumb(</p><p><span style="white-space:pre">	</span>        WT_DATA_PATH.'/'.$rs["wt_thumb"],</p><p><span style="white-space:pre">	</span>        WT_DATA_PATH,</p><p><span style="white-space:pre">	</span>        WT_THUMB_W, WT_THUMB_H,</p><p><span style="white-space:pre">	</span>        $a_fix</p><p><span style="white-space:pre">		</span>);</p><p>        </p><p><span style="white-space:pre">		</span>$rs["thumb"] = '<img src="'.WT_DATA_URL.'/'.$fname.'">';</p><p><span style="white-space:pre">	</span>}</p><p><span style="white-space:pre">	</span></p><p><span style="white-space:pre">	</span>$glist[] = $rs;</p><p>}

위 소스는 썸네일을 보여주는 소스인데 여기서 BASE64로 변경하려고 하는데 뭘 바꿔야 할까요?

댓글을 작성하려면 로그인이 필요합니다.

답변 1개

8년 전

$fname에 썸네일명만 들어간다면

13행에 아래처럼 추가하면 되겟습니다

$file = WT_DATA_PATH.'/'.$fname $base64img = base64_encode(file_get_contents($file));

$rs["thumb"] = ">";  

로그인 후 평가할 수 있습니다

댓글을 작성하려면 로그인이 필요합니다.

답변을 작성하려면 로그인이 필요합니다.

로그인